Mrs. Williams wants to know how long it will take an investment of $450 to earn $200 in interest if the yearly interest rate is 8%, paid at the end of each year. Choose the closest answer.

It will take about 6 years. First you find 8% of 450 which is $36 then divide 200 by 36, you get 5.5 which you would round up to 6
